Program Analysis

Graduates of the Geological and Earth Sciences/Geosciences program at State University of New York at New Paltz earn less than the national average one year after graduation. One year after graduation, the average salary for graduates is $40,524, which is less than the national average of $43,180. Five years after graduation, the average salary increases to $49,674.

Graduates of this program have no debt. The debt-to-earnings ratio is therefore zero.

The program graduates 24 students per year.
